2010-04-25 37 views
1

我想轉儲html標記的所有css鍵/值對。 特別是,我想了解<audio>標籤的css屬性,所以我可以嘗試自定義外觀。如何獲取任何html標記的css鍵和值

document.getElementById('myaudio').style返回一個CSSStyleDeclaration對象,但長度返回0,我不知道遍歷鍵/值對。

謝謝

回答

2

嘗試Firebug用於Firefox。它允許您查看網頁上任何元素的CSS和屬性,並允許進行頁面內編輯,因此您可以實時定製它,直到您快樂而無需創建硬性和快速更改

0

您無法迭代通過樣式對象中的鍵。這根本不可能。

最好的答案是Chris說的。在Firefox中使用Firebug或其他瀏覽器中的類似工具,它們可以爲您完成工作,並準確告訴您CSS元素的屬性。

(請確保您告訴給你看「用戶代理樣式」,你已經添加,所以你可以看到瀏覽器會自動應用什麼風格不只是風格的工具。)